Charlottenburg street festival with art, wine, and live music
The Summer Festival on Leonhardtstraße is an example of a Berlin neighbourhood festival organised by the community, not by a large event agency. The organiser is the association Family & Friends e.V., which curates several art and wine markets as well as street festivals in Berlin neighbourhoods – always with a focus on high-quality arts and crafts and a relaxed neighbourhood atmosphere.
Leonhardtstraße runs through the Charlottenburg district (Charlottenburg-Wilmersdorf borough) between the Charlottenburg District Court and Stuttgarter Platz. The street is notable for its particularly wide pavements and beautiful, historic street lamps – an urban planning detail from the Wilhelminian era that predestines the street for street festivals. In everyday life, small shops and restaurants characterise the scene, making the street a typical Charlottenburg residential area.

The Summer Festival is now in its 20th edition and is a firmly established date in the Charlottenburg calendar. Regular visitors from the neighbourhood meet here annually, while the event also attracts visitors from all over Berlin who have come to appreciate the format.
In 2026, Leonhardtstraße will once again open its doors on Saturday, August 22, for the Summer Festival. As in previous years, the street between the Charlottenburg District Court and Stuttgarter Platz will become a festival mile with numerous stalls, a stage for live music, and a children's area.
The Summer Festival remains true to its tried-and-tested mix: regional and international street food stalls, wine stands, high-quality arts and crafts (ceramics, jewellery, watches, art postcards, paintings), antiques, African crafts, and a fashion summer sale featuring local boutiques. Live bands will alternate on stage. Families will find a dedicated programme with hands-on activities.

S-Bahn S3, S5, S7, S9 Charlottenburg (3 min walk), U2 Sophie-Charlotte-Platz, U7 Wilmersdorfer Straße; Bus 101, 109, M29, M49, X49, 309, X34.
Free admission.
From 12:00 PM until the evening.
